Matrix3d ycbcr_to_rgb;
compute_ycbcr_matrix(ycbcr_format, offset, &ycbcr_to_rgb);
+ if (type == GL_UNSIGNED_SHORT) {
+ // For 10-bit or 12-bit packed into 16-bit, we need to scale the values
+ // so that the max value goes from 1023 (or 4095) to 65535. We do this
+ // by folding the scaling into the conversion matrix, so it comes essentially
+ // for free. However, the offset is before the scaling (and thus assumes
+ // correctly scaled values), so we need to adjust that the other way.
+ double scale = 65535.0 / (ycbcr_format.num_levels - 1);
+ offset[0] /= scale;
+ offset[1] /= scale;
+ offset[2] /= scale;
+ ycbcr_to_rgb *= scale;
+ }
